Unadjusted Trial Balance
A preliminary report that lists all accounts and their balances before any adjustments are made for accruals, deferrals, and errors.

Trial Balance Totals
The sum of all debit and credit balances in a trial balance, used to verify that the total debits equal total credits in double-entry bookkeeping.
